How Truck security units Integrate with Advanced ADAS in Mining Trucks
modern day mining vehicles leverage subtle truck safety programs that seamlessly integrate with ADAS to improve operational security and efficiency. These units make use of a mix of sensors, cameras, and AI algorithms to monitor the truck's surroundings consistently. Features like forward collision warning (FCW), lane departure warning (LDW), pedestrian collision warning (PCW), and blind place detection (BSD) get the job done in unison to offer serious-time alerts to drivers, helping them prevent possible dangers. Additionally, driver checking units (DMS) keep track of tiredness, distraction, and seat belt utilization, issuing voice alarms to advertise safer driving practices. The combination with IoT-based mostly telematics platforms enables remote checking and fleet management, allowing for operators to investigate auto efficiency, driver behavior, and early warning data via a centralized technique. This comprehensive approach makes certain that mining vehicles function safely while optimizing activity completion precision and efficiency.

Mining Truck Safety methods suitable for severe functioning circumstances
Mining environments pose Serious problems such as rugged truck safety systems terrain, higher dust concentrations, and intense climatic conditions, demanding robust truck basic safety methods engineered for resilience. These devices are developed with weatherproof and hefty-responsibility elements that manage trusted overall performance Irrespective of harsh functioning problems. Cameras and sensors are strategically positioned to face up to dust, vibrations, and impacts, making certain uninterrupted checking. The units function adjustable sensitivity configurations and configurable alarm intervals to adapt to distinctive site prerequisites. Furthermore, car monitoring features consistently history the environment, storing videos that may be accessed remotely for incident analysis. The inclusion of GPS and Beidou positioning supports precise motor vehicle location tracking even in remote mining web sites. This durability and adaptability make these safety methods indispensable for mining vans, delivering trustworthy safety exactly where it is needed most.
